The private tour to Tatev, Wings of Tatev, Karahunj, Khndzoresk is one of the top 5 most popular tours in Armenia. All the sites are located in the Syunik Region, and the tour lasts 12–13 hours.
Syunik Region not only holds great historical value for Armenians—having been a frequent battlefield between Armenia and its neighboring countries—but also harbors numerous architectural treasures that played a major role in medieval Armenian culture and education.
1.The first stop is the Carahunj Observatory, which dates back to the Middle Bronze Age. Locals often refer to this site as the Armenian Stonehenge.
2.Next stop is Tatev Monastery, which was a medieval educational center and, at one point, hosted up to 1,000 monks.
3. The serpentine road to the monastery is unbelievably beautiful, but another way to enjoy the scenery is by taking the Tatever ropeway. This is the longest reversible aerial tramway in the world. It stretches 5.7 km and connects the village of Halidzor with Tatev Monastery. The total ride from Halidzor to Tatev takes about 12 minutes and offers unforgettable views of abandoned medieval monasteries, the Devil’s Bridge, and Tatev Monastery itself. The ride feels like being part of a Discovery Channel documentary.
4.The final stop of the tour is Khndzoresk village, with its 163-meter-long swinging bridge suspended 63 meters above the canyon floor. Khndzoresk was once a thriving village with a significant role in Armenia’s liberation efforts between 1728 and 1730. Today, visitors can explore how people once lived in ancient cave dwellings, visit the 17th-century St. Hripsime Church, and enjoy the area’s unique natural beauty.
